最近业余时间在看Robert C.Martin的《敏捷软件开发 原则 模式 和实践》,结合近一年的开发历程,我感决架构的原则有二个:
1:不断对现实事务进行抽象,把复杂的现实抽象为一个一个的软件当中的类,用类之间的复杂性来代替现实当中的事务的复杂性;
2:努力降低这些类之间的耦合;
还没看完书,有了新的想法后继续补充。
最近业余时间在看Robert C.Martin的《敏捷软件开发 原则 模式 和实践》,结合近一年的开发历程,我感决架构的原则有二个:
1:不断对现实事务进行抽象,把复杂的现实抽象为一个一个的软件当中的类,用类之间的复杂性来代替现实当中的事务的复杂性;
2:努力降低这些类之间的耦合;
还没看完书,有了新的想法后继续补充。